finance manager (retail)
Randstad
- Kuala Lumpur
- RM 9,500 per month
- Permanent
- Full-time
- Oversees the full range of Accounting & Control activities for the subsidiary, including contract management, payroll, and intercompany reporting.
- Reconciles balance sheet and income statement accounts, addresses complex discrepancies, and formulates resolutions.
- Creates and refines spreadsheets for account analysis and journal entries, ensuring organization and standardization.
- Reviews journal entries for accuracy and currency, including provisions for deferred taxation.
- Handles operational tasks beyond transactional postings, such as troubleshooting system interface issues and acting as a secondary support for accounting software issues.
- Manages inventory reconciliation and reporting in close partnership with the Supply Chain Department.
- Leads statutory audits and coordinates audit schedule planning, addressing external auditor inquiries and managing tax-related responsibilities effectively.
- Engages in special projects, such as major software updates, bringing expertise to the accounting team.
- Manages Regional & Group reporting, ensuring timely HFM submissions and works closely with stakeholders for balance sheet forecasts, budget preparations, and financial statement distribution.
- Demonstrates expertise in Accounting Standards, internal controls, and governance, educating finance teams and internal clients on accounting principles.
- Implements, documents, and oversees the adaptation of accounting systems and control procedures, maintaining a strong governance stance on expense claims and reimbursements.
- Leads, mentors, and develops the finance team, fostering strong communication with both internal and external partners.
- Supports the Finance Director in implementing various initiatives, contributing to the team's success and growth.
- Possesses a Bachelor's degree or its equivalent in accounting, finance, or a related field.
- Background Experience:
- A minimum of 5 years of pertinent work experience, with a preference for backgrounds in Retail, FMCG, or Shared Services, including at least 2 to 3 years in a management or supervisory role.
- Skilled in Audit, Accounting, Taxation, and proficient in Microsoft Office Suite. Exceptional knowledge of systems such as JDE, Oracle, Workday, SAP, and/or Hyperion is required.
- Language Proficiency:
- Fluent in both English and Mandarin.
- Exhibits analytical thinking, attention to detail, and meticulousness.
- Demonstrates strong abilities in process and project management.
